Job Summary
To support the HIM Hospital Coding team, the full-time North Carolina Licensed Medical Coder will perform technical and administrative work by accurately assigning ICD-10 and other medical codes for professional services while ensuring compliance with regulations in a remote environment.
Key responsibilities
- Assigns ICD-10 diagnostic and procedural codes for inpatient cases, ensuring accuracy and productivity
- Participates in DRG Reconciliation and analyzes information for optimal reimbursement
- Communicates with healthcare providers to clarify documentation and coding practices
Required qualifications
- High school diploma or GED; higher-level degree may satisfy this requirement
- Must possess AHIMA or AAPC certification and credential
- Two years of experience in hospital coding
- Strong knowledge of ICD-10 coding and medical terminology
- Successful completion of the UNC HCS IP Coder Proficiency Test
